#6141b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6141b4 is composed of 38% red, 25.5%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.1% cyan, 63.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 256.7 degrees, a saturation of 46.9% and a lightness of 48%. #6141b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#c282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#6141b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040307 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6141b4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7a7b is the less saturated color, while #4808ed is the most saturated one.
